A A: GNSS antennas can operate in one or more frequency bands, including GPS, Beidou and Galileo. The more frequency bands used at the same time, the better the location. Antenna performance is largely limited by the laws of physics - the physical properties of an antenna play an important role in its performance parameters. When making decisions, it is important to consider whether the GNSS antenna will receive signals in free space or whether it will be used in sheltered areas such as the city center of a large city

A A: The size of the device and ground layer can have a significant impact on the RF performance of the antenna. Typically, the device becomes part of the antenna, and the position and orientation of other components within the device affect the antenna's ability to send and receive signals. In addition, the device may not always point to the sky, but it must work properly in a variety of random directions. In this case, a more spherical omnidirectional antenna should be sought.

A A: Some devices may not allow the use of internal GNSS antennas for a number of reasons, such as internal interference from other components, limited space, or use in blocked locations. In this case, an external GNSS antenna is needed, connected to the device via coaxial cable and RF connectors.
